| /petsc/src/dm/impls/swarm/tests/ |
| H A D | ex12.c | 24 PetscReal gmin[3] = {0, 0., 0.}, gmax[3] = {0, 0., 0.}; in CreateMesh() local 40 PetscCall(DMGetBoundingBox(*da, gmin, gmax)); in CreateMesh() 41 …rintf(PETSC_COMM_WORLD, "min: (%g, %g, %g) max: (%g, %g, %g)\n", gmin[0], gmin[1], gmin[2], gmax[0… in CreateMesh() 71 PetscReal gmin[3], gmax[3]; in InitializeParticles() local 76 PetscCall(DMGetBoundingBox(da, gmin, gmax)); in InitializeParticles() 80 PetscCall(DMSwarmSetPointsUniformCoordinates(sw, gmin, gmax, ndir, INSERT_VALUES)); in InitializeParticles()
|
| H A D | ex8.c | 79 PetscReal alpha, gmin, gmax; in TestDistribution() local 86 PetscCall(DMGetBoundingBox(dm, &gmin, &gmax)); in TestDistribution()
|
| /petsc/src/dm/impls/da/ |
| H A D | dageometry.c | 137 PetscReal gmin[2], gmax[2]; in private_DMDALocatePointsIS_2D_Regular() local 147 PetscCall(DMGetBoundingBox(dmregular, gmin, gmax)); in private_DMDALocatePointsIS_2D_Regular() 175 for (PetscInt d = 0; d < 2; d++) mi[d] = (PetscInt)((coor_p[d] - gmin[d]) / dx[d]); in private_DMDALocatePointsIS_2D_Regular() 200 PetscReal gmin[3], gmax[3]; in private_DMDALocatePointsIS_3D_Regular() local 212 PetscCall(DMGetBoundingBox(dmregular, gmin, gmax)); in private_DMDALocatePointsIS_3D_Regular() 245 for (PetscInt d = 0; d < 3; d++) mi[d] = (PetscInt)((coor_p[d] - gmin[d]) / dx[d]); in private_DMDALocatePointsIS_3D_Regular()
|
| /petsc/src/snes/tests/ |
| H A D | ex15.c | 397 PetscReal *weight, totalCharge, totalWeight = 0., gmin[3], gmax[3]; in InitializeConstants() local 404 PetscCall(DMGetBoundingBox(dm, gmin, gmax)); in InitializeConstants() 416 Area = (gmax[0] - gmin[0]); in InitializeConstants() 419 Area = (gmax[0] - gmin[0]) * (gmax[1] - gmin[1]); in InitializeConstants() 422 Area = (gmax[0] - gmin[0]) * (gmax[1] - gmin[1]) * (gmax[2] - gmin[2]); in InitializeConstants()
|
| /petsc/src/dm/interface/ |
| H A D | dmgeommodel.c | 30 PetscReal gmin[3], gmax[3]; in DMSnapToGeomModelCylinder() local 34 PetscCall(DMGetBoundingBox(dm, gmin, gmax)); in DMSnapToGeomModelCylinder()
|
| H A D | dmcoordinates.c | 985 PetscErrorCode DMGetBoundingBox(DM dm, PetscReal gmin[], PetscReal gmax[]) in DMGetBoundingBox() argument 995 …if (gmin) PetscCallMPI(MPIU_Allreduce(lmin, gmin, cdim, MPIU_REAL, MPIU_MIN, PetscObjectComm((Pets… in DMGetBoundingBox() 1001 gmin[d] = Lstart[d]; in DMGetBoundingBox()
|
| /petsc/src/dm/impls/swarm/ |
| H A D | swarmpic.c | 500 PetscReal gmin[] = {PETSC_MAX_REAL, PETSC_MAX_REAL, PETSC_MAX_REAL}; in DMSwarmSetPointCoordinates() local 536 gmin[b] = PetscMin(gmin[b], PetscRealPart(_coor[bs * i + b])); in DMSwarmSetPointCoordinates() 567 if (my_coor[bs * i + b] < gmin[b]) point_inside = PETSC_FALSE; in DMSwarmSetPointCoordinates() 585 if (my_coor[bs * i + b] < gmin[b]) point_inside = PETSC_FALSE; in DMSwarmSetPointCoordinates() 990 PetscReal gmin[3], gmax[3], xi0[3]; in DMSwarmComputeLocalSize() local 999 PetscCall(DMGetBoundingBox(dm, gmin, gmax)); in DMSwarmComputeLocalSize() 1011 PetscReal v0[3], J[9], invJ[9], detJ, detJp = 2. / (gmax[0] - gmin[0]), xr[3], den; in DMSwarmComputeLocalSize() 1019 xr[0] = detJp * (xr[0] - gmin[0]) - 1.; in DMSwarmComputeLocalSize()
|
| /petsc/src/ksp/ksp/impls/minres/ |
| H A D | minres.c | 104 …PetscReal Axnorm, xnorm, xnorm_tmp, xl2norm = 0.0, pnorm, Anorm = 0.0, gmin = 0.0, gminl = 0.0,… in KSPSolve_MINRES() local 384 gmin = gama; in KSPSolve_MINRES() 385 gminl = gmin; in KSPSolve_MINRES() 388 gminl = gmin; in KSPSolve_MINRES() 389 gmin = PetscMin(gminl2, PetscMin(gamal, abs_gama)); in KSPSolve_MINRES() 392 Acond = Anorm / gmin; in KSPSolve_MINRES()
|
| /petsc/src/ts/tutorials/hamiltonian/ |
| H A D | ex3.c | 708 …PetscReal *weight, totalCharge = 0., totalWeight = 0., gmin[3], gmax[3], global_charge, global_wei… in InitializeConstants() local 715 PetscCall(DMGetBoundingBox(dm, gmin, gmax)); in InitializeConstants() 731 Area = (gmax[0] - gmin[0]); in InitializeConstants() 734 Area = (gmax[0] - gmin[0]) * (gmax[1] - gmin[1]); in InitializeConstants() 737 Area = (gmax[0] - gmin[0]) * (gmax[1] - gmin[1]) * (gmax[2] - gmin[2]); in InitializeConstants()
|
| H A D | ex2.c | 1393 …PetscReal *weight, totalCharge = 0., totalWeight = 0., gmin[3], gmax[3], global_charge, global_wei… in InitializeConstants() local 1400 PetscCall(DMGetBoundingBox(dm, gmin, gmax)); in InitializeConstants() 1416 Area = (gmax[0] - gmin[0]); in InitializeConstants() 1419 Area = (gmax[0] - gmin[0]) * (gmax[1] - gmin[1]); in InitializeConstants() 1422 Area = (gmax[0] - gmin[0]) * (gmax[1] - gmin[1]) * (gmax[2] - gmin[2]); in InitializeConstants()
|
| H A D | ex4.c | 2007 …PetscReal *weight, totalCharge = 0., totalWeight = 0., gmin[3], gmax[3], global_charge, global_wei… in InitializeConstants() local 2014 PetscCall(DMGetBoundingBox(dm, gmin, gmax)); in InitializeConstants() 2030 Area = (gmax[0] - gmin[0]); in InitializeConstants() 2033 Area = (gmax[0] - gmin[0]) * (gmax[1] - gmin[1]); in InitializeConstants() 2036 Area = (gmax[0] - gmin[0]) * (gmax[1] - gmin[1]) * (gmax[2] - gmin[2]); in InitializeConstants()
|
| /petsc/src/ksp/pc/impls/bddc/ |
| H A D | bddc.c | 134 PetscInt64 loc[7], gsum[6], gmax[6], gmin[6], totbenign; in PCView_BDDC() local 212 … PetscCallMPI(MPI_Reduce(loc, gmin, 6, MPIU_INT64, MPI_MIN, 0, PetscObjectComm((PetscObject)pc))); in PCView_BDDC() 225 …fs :\t%" PetscInt64_FMT "\t%" PetscInt64_FMT "\t%" PetscInt64_FMT "\n", gmin[1], gmax[1], gsum[1… in PCView_BDDC() 226 …fs :\t%" PetscInt64_FMT "\t%" PetscInt64_FMT "\t%" PetscInt64_FMT "\n", gmin[2], gmax[2], gsum[2… in PCView_BDDC() 227 …fs :\t%" PetscInt64_FMT "\t%" PetscInt64_FMT "\t%" PetscInt64_FMT "\n", gmin[3], gmax[3], gsum[3… in PCView_BDDC() 228 …fs :\t%" PetscInt64_FMT "\t%" PetscInt64_FMT "\t%" PetscInt64_FMT "\n", gmin[4], gmax[4], gsum[4… in PCView_BDDC() 229 …ntf(viewer, " Local subs :\t%" PetscInt64_FMT "\t%" PetscInt64_FMT "\n", gmin[5], gmax[5])); in PCView_BDDC()
|
| /petsc/src/binding/petsc4py/src/petsc4py/PETSc/ |
| H A D | DM.pyx | 1360 cdef PetscReal gmin[3], gmax[3] 1361 CHKERR(DMGetBoundingBox(self.dm, gmin, gmax)) 1362 return tuple([(toReal(gmin[i]), toReal(gmax[i]))
|
| /petsc/src/dm/impls/plex/ |
| H A D | plexgeometry.c | 1259 PetscReal gmin[3], gmax[3]; in DMLocatePoints_Plex() local 1300 PetscCall(DMGetBoundingBox(dm, gmin, gmax)); in DMLocatePoints_Plex() 1320 if (PetscRealPart(point[d]) < gmin[d]) { in DMLocatePoints_Plex()
|